Kirishi Town Library, the
THE KIRISHI TOWN LIBRARY (Kirishi Town, 31 Sovetskaya Street).It was founded in 1959 as village library, since 1966 the central district library, since 2006 – the town library. Its general-purpose fund contains over 65,000 storage units, with about... more

Kirovsk Central Inter-Settlement Library, the
THE KIROVSK CENTRAL INTER-SETTLEMENT LIBRARY ( 1 Building 5 Naberezhnaya Street, Kirovsk Town). The history of the library goes back to the 1920s, when Nevdubstroy village library was founded. First it was located in a barrack, then in the village... more

Kommunar Central Town Library, the
THE KOMMUNAR CENTRAL TOWN LIBRARY (4 Leningradskaya Street, Kommunar Town). It took over from the library organized at town’s oldest plant – Tsarskoslavyanskaya paper mill (later Kommunar paper mill), the earliest mentioning of the library dates... more

Kuzyemkino Rural Library, the
THE KUZYEMKINO RURAL LIBRARY (Bolshoe Kuzyemkino Village). In 1897 a peasant community reading library at Narova volost government, in the village of Kuzyemkino, was opened . After the revolution of 1917 the village reading room functioned... more

Leningrad Oblast Universal Research Library, the
THE LENINGRAD OBLAST UNIVERSAL SCIENCE LIBRARY (LOUSL) (19 Kirillovskaya Street, St Petersburg). The library was founded in 1944 with the aim to restore, after the end of the Great Patriotic War, the library network and book funds of the... more

Lodeynoye Pole Central Town Library, the
THE LODEYNOYE POLE CENTRAL TOWN LIBRARY (14 Lenin Prospekt, Lodeynoye Pole Town). It took over from the reading library, which was opened in 1905 by Trust on Public Sobriety. Operating after the revolution of 1917 as a uyezd library, it was closed... more

Luga Central District Library, the
THE LUGA CENTRAL DISTRICT LIBRARY (13a Volodarsky Prospekt, Luga Town). The library was founded in 1918 on the base of public reading library (founded 1899). In the years of the Great Patriotic War the library was destroyed, then in 1944 it was... more
